LDR: LDR is a device whose sensitivity depends on the intensity of the light that falls on it. When the force of light falling on LDR increases the resistance of LDR decreases, whereas if the force of light falls on LDR it is increased decreased resistance. In dark time or when there is no light, the LDR resistance is in the range of mega ohms, while in the presence of light or in diminishing brightness by a few hundred ohms.
LDR Test- Before mounting any component in the circuit it is good practice to check whether a component is working properly or not so that you can avoid time consuming troubleshooting. For the LDR test set the multimeter range in resistance measurement. After you put the lids on the legs of LDR (like LDR have no polarity so you can connect any cap with the leg). Measure the resistance of LDR in the light or brightness, the resistance must be low. Now cover LDR correctly so that no light beam falls, measure again the resistance that must be high. If you got the same result it means that LDR is good.
